[PHP] Re: regexp (?:
In article [EMAIL PROTECTED], [EMAIL PROTECTED] (Andrew Perevodchik) wrote: ereg (aaa(?:bbb|ccc)aaa, $string); It causes an error. However ?: command is documented in a manual of my version of PHP4. AFAIK, that is only documented in the preg_* chapter, and only applies to the preg_* functions. (The ereg_* functions use POSIX syntax, not PCRE). -- CC -- PHP General Mailing List (http://www.php.net/) To unsubscribe, e-mail: [EMAIL PROTECTED] For additional commands, e-mail: [EMAIL PROTECTED] To contact the list administrators, e-mail: [EMAIL PROTECTED]

Re: [PHP] More thoughts about PHP: Taglibs
Dr. Evil wrote: It seems to me that one of the problems with PHP is that you have to include code in your HTML pages. Even with the cleanest design, you end up with HTML that looks like this: html Hello, ?php showusername(); ?. Your last login was ?php showlastlogin(); ?.p /html No, you don't. Have a script file that processes your information, then include() a template file that would have drop in replacements file1.php ? $name = showusername(); $login = showlastlogin(); include(template.html); ? template.html html Hello ?=$name;? your last login was ?=$login;?. /html Your PHP file can get fancy. file1.php ? $template=foo.html; $name = showusername(); $login = showlastlogin(); if ($login60 days) { $template=foolate.html; } include($template); ? You can check conditionals, handle errors, etc., in your PHP file, without putting any function calls in your HTML template. We try to avoid putting function calls in the templates at all costs. variables - yes. logic (if/else/etc) - yes (on occasion). function calls? No. This is ok, but it seems to me that java taglibs provide a more elegant way to do the same things: html Hello, showusername/. Your last login was showlastlogin/.p /html Again - what if showlastlogin returned an error for some reason? How would you handle that there? If the 'elegance' is simply saving a few keystrokes, that's not really doing much. :( This lets the backend stuff be completely separated from the html design part of things. What do people think of this? I'm just now learning JSP so I'm thinking about the differences between PHP and JSP. It's not separated enough if you're possibly pulling back stuff from functions which you haven't error checked. You would do that error checking in the template then, which doesn't strike me as very efficient in most cases.
